It is given in the problem that
Liam buys a motorcycle for $2,900
Its value depreciates annually at a rate of 12%=0.12
At the end of t years, it has a value of less than $2,000
The exponential equation modeling this situation can be written as below
![2900(1-0.12)^t](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=%202900%281-0.12%29%5Et%20)
The inequality representing its value less than $2,000 can be written as below
![2900(1-0.12)^t](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=%20%202900%281-0.12%29%5Et%3C2000%20)
Answer:
10.3
Step-by-step explanation:
The triangle can be solved from one side and two angles by using the angle sum theorem to find the third angle, then using the Law of Sines to find the remaining sides.
The angle at T is ...
180° - 119° -36° = 25°
The law of sines tells us side s will be ...
s/sin(S) = t/sin(T)
s = sin(119°)×5/sin(25°) . . . . multiply by sin(S)
s ≈ 10.34763
s ≈ 10.3
